A Guide to Hiring Overseas Developers for U.S. Companies
<  Go to blog home page

A Guide to Hiring Overseas Developers for U.S. Companies


Expanding your team across borders isn’t just a strategic move—it’s emerging as an essential practice for tech-driven organizations. Remote work has redefined global hiring in tech, opening doors for U.S. companies to access international developer talent. By hiring overseas developers, businesses can tap into skilled professionals while optimizing budgets and maintaining a competitive edge.

However, the process comes with complexities. From compliance with international laws to managing payroll and accurately classifying workers, hiring across borders requires careful planning. In this guide, I’ll walk you through the critical aspects of hiring offshore developers, the strategies available, and how to mitigate challenges.

Why U.S. Companies Should Consider Hiring Overseas Developers

Hiring overseas developers brings numerous benefits for U.S. companies, especially in the tech industry. Key advantages include:

  • Immediate Access to Talent: Global hiring provides access to an extensive pool of highly skilled developers who are experienced in leading technologies like Python, React, and Node.js.
  • Cost Efficiency: Leveraging talent in regions with favorable labor costs allows businesses to reduce hiring expenses while maintaining high quality.
  • Flexibility in Scaling Teams: International hiring enables companies to scale development teams quickly to meet project demands.
  • Cultural and Time Zone Synergy: Strategic hiring from regions like Latin America and Canada ensures minimal time zone differences and seamless collaboration.

Can U.S. Companies Hire Overseas Developers? 

Absolutely. U.S. companies can hire international developers at any stage of their project, benefiting from immediate access to skilled talent pools and pre-vetted candidates. But success requires addressing critical elements, such as compliance with local laws, accurate worker classifications, and seamless payroll management. 

Key factors to consider include:

  • Foreign Tax and Labor Laws 
  • Worker Classification Rules 
  • Global Payroll Compliance 

Below, we will explore the common challenges businesses face when hiring international developers, followed by viable solutions. 

Key Challenges When Hiring Overseas Developers

1. Compliance with Foreign Tax and Labor Laws

Expanding your workforce internationally can trigger Permanent Establishment (PE) rules. This may subject your business to corporate taxes in the developer’s country. Missteps here can lead to fines, tax arrears, or even litigation.

2. Adhering to Unique Labor Regulations

Every country comes with its own employment laws. Mismanagement of statutory benefits, leave policies, or overtime rules can result in penalties and reputational damage.

3. Managing Payroll Across Borders

International payroll involves navigating complex regulations like mandatory contributions to state-backed programs (e.g., pensions, healthcare). Setting up compliant payroll systems demands specialized knowledge.

4. Worker Classification Risks

Misclassifying workers—such as treating contractors as full-time employees—can lead to legal penalties. For instance, overseeing independent contractors’ schedules may reclassify them as employees under local laws.

5. Lack of Local Expertise

Successful international hiring requires understanding regional business customs, talent markets, and cultural nuances. Without this, attracting top-tier developers might prove challenging.

Three Effective Ways to Hire Overseas Developers

To overcome these challenges, U.S. companies can explore the following approaches:

1. Create a Legal Entity

Forming a legal entity in the country where you plan to hire grants direct control over your international workforce. This approach is suitable for companies with long-term plans to grow a strong presence in a particular region.

Pros:

  • Provides formal legal status for direct hiring.
  • Allows seamless payroll management within the established framework.

Cons:

  • Time-consuming and expensive to set up.
  • Requires comprehensive knowledge of local regulations and laws.

If establishing a legal entity feels overwhelming, consider alternative solutions.

2. Partner with an IT Staff Augmentation Company

Working with a staff augmentation provider simplifies the international hiring process. These agencies act as the employer of record, managing everything from compliance and payroll to onboarding.

Infographic on the benefits of staff augmentation.

Benefits of Staff Augmentation:

  • Access to Pre-Vetted Talent: Many providers maintain pools of highly skilled developers ready to join your team. It includes even the most demanding technologies, such as Python, JavaScript, React, Node.js, and Kubernetes.
  • Administrative Support: From contract drafting to tax compliance, the provider handles the administrative burden, often including talent experience management.
  • Scalability: Adjust team size easily to suit project demands without long-term commitments.
  • Risk Mitigation: Compliance with worker classification, labor laws, and tax codes is handled by the agency, minimizing legal risks.

At BEON.tech, we deeply understand the Latin American IT market and follow a rigorous selection process to find top talent. We also prioritize cultural alignment, making long-term collaboration seamless. Many leading U.S. companies are already benefiting from our approach.

3. Hire Independent Contractors

For short-term or highly specialized projects, hiring developers as independent contractors can be an effective route. This option offers flexibility and often costs less than full-time employment.

Pros:

  • Easy to scale projects up or down.
  • No need to establish legal entities or manage full employee benefits.

Cons:

  • Requires strict adherence to contractor classification laws.
  • Minimal oversight, as contractors operate independently.

By clearly defining deliverables and ensuring contractual compliance, companies can successfully utilize contractors without legal complications.

Best Tech Hubs to Hire International Developers

Selecting the right tech hub for hiring is crucial to ensure smooth collaboration and success. Below are some noteworthy locations:

1. Latin America (LATAM)

Infographic on the qualities of latin america as a tech hub.

Latin America is a top choice for U.S. companies thanks to its proximity, cultural compatibility, and growing tech ecosystem. Brazil, Mexico, Argentina, and Colombia are the leading countries for software development in the region.

Advantages of hiring Latin American developers:

  • Minimal time zone differences for real-time collaboration.
  • Highly skilled engineers proficient in English.
  • Competitive salaries without compromising quality.

Challenges:

  • Infrastructure inconsistencies in some regions.

2. Canada

Infographic on the qualities of canada as a tech hub.

Canada offers technical expertise and cultural similarities, making integration with U.S. teams seamless.

Advantages:

  • Shared language and minimal cultural barriers.
  • World-class university graduates.

Challenges:

  • Higher salary rates comparable to U.S. workers.

3. India

India remains a powerhouse for cost-effective software development.

Advantages:

  • Vast IT talent pool with experience in diverse tech fields.
  • Cost-efficient solutions for startups.

Challenges

  • Significant time zone differences require meticulous planning. 
  • Communication barriers can arise due to cultural and language differences.

4. Europe (Germany & The Netherlands)

Known for innovation and robust legal frameworks, Europe boasts some of the world’s best tech talent.

Advantages:

  • Advanced tech ecosystems with high-caliber developers.
  • Strong IP protection for businesses.

Challenges:

  • Higher salaries and complex onboarding processes.

So, Why Hire Overseas Developers? 

Hiring international talent isn’t just about cost-efficiency—it’s about accessing global innovation. International developers bring unique perspectives, diverse skill sets, and adaptability—key factors in driving your company forward in an increasingly competitive landscape. 

Whether you’re looking to scale quickly with pre-vetted professionals or need long-term hires, the right hiring approach can make all the difference. 

Start Building Your International Tech Team 

Navigating international hiring can seem daunting, but with the right strategy and partners, the rewards far outweigh the challenges. For a seamless experience—ranging from compliance to onboarding—consider partnering with experts. 

With BEON.tech’s tailored IT staffing solutions, you can access top-tier Latin American talent, streamline the hiring process, and build a future-proof development team—quickly and effortlessly. Here’s how we make it happen:

  • Smart Screening: AI-driven analysis of resumes and portfolios to select highly qualified candidates. 
  • Cultural Fit Matching: Psychologist-led assessments to ensure alignment, adaptability, and strong communication skills. 
  • Technical Vetting: Rigorous, role-specific evaluations to identify top technical talent. 
  • Seamless Integration: Access pre-vetted professionals with proven success for a streamlined hiring process. 
  • Fast Turnaround: Presenting top candidates within 1–2 days using our curated talent pool.

Curious? Schedule a call today.

Explore our next posts

How AI-Driven Software Development is Revolutionizing the Industry in 2025
Talent Acquisition Tech Team Management

How AI-Driven Software Development is Revolutionizing the Industry in 2025

Artificial Intelligence (AI) is everywhere and it’s actively reshaping the software development landscape. From automating mundane tasks to enhancing code quality and redefining developer roles, AI-driven software development is revolutionizing the entire software development lifecycle. In fact, according to McKinsey, generative AI alone could add 2.6 trillion to 4.4 trillion annually to the global economy.

Software Development Outsourcing: The Ultimate Guide for U.S. Companies
Nearshoring Talent Acquisition

Software Development Outsourcing: The Ultimate Guide for U.S. Companies

By 2025, software development outsourcing is transforming how businesses scale their IT teams and stay competitive. The fact is that it’s more than just cost-saving—it’s about working smarter. Outsourcing software development gives companies across industries access to global technical talent ready to act as an extension of their team, enabling faster growth and better results

Top 6 IT Staff Augmentation Companies in 2025
Nearshoring Talent Acquisition

Top 6 IT Staff Augmentation Companies in 2025

Hiring top-tier software engineers has become increasingly challenging for U.S. companies. The demand for skilled IT talent continues to rise, while top performers remain limited.  One of the most strategic solutions is IT staff augmentation—an approach that provides fast access to highly qualified software engineers without the complexities of full-time hiring. Among the best regions

Join BEON.tech's community today

Apply for jobs Hire developers